Title
Ballywalter War Memorial
Date
early 1920s
Medium
bronze, Newcastle granite & slate
Accession number
BT22_AL_S005
Acquisition method
funded by public subscription
Work type
War memorial
Owner
Ards and North Down Borough Council
Custodian
Ards and North Down Borough Council
Work status
extant
Unveiling date
25th October 1922
Access
at all times
Signature/marks description
engraved on the right side of the plinth: P G BENTHAM, RBS
Inscription description
inscribed on the large plaque: In ever living memory of the men / of Ballywalter District, who gave / their lives for their King and / Country in the Great War. / 1914-1918.
